标题:Python编程入门指南:理解并设置年龄限制
一、Python编程语言简介 在开始深入探讨“Python年龄限制”之前,让我们首先了解一下Python是什么。Python是一种高级编程语言,以其简洁清晰的语法而闻名。它被广泛应用于网站开发、自动化脚本编写、数据分析、人工智能等多个领域。对于初学者来说,Python是学习编程的理想选择,因为它相对容易上手,并且拥有庞大的社区支持和丰富的资源。
二、什么是Python年龄限制? 当我们提到“Python年龄限制”,这里并不是指使用Python编程的人必须达到某个特定年龄。实际上,这个概念可能更适用于某些基于Python开发的应用程序或平台,在这些场合下,“年龄限制”通常是指开发者为了保护年轻用户而设定的一种机制。比如在线教育平台可能会要求用户注册时输入他们的出生日期以验证他们是否达到了可以独立使用该服务的最小年龄。
-
确定应用背景与目的。 在考虑实施任何形式的年龄限制前,首先要明确你的应用程序或网站面向的目标受众是谁?以及为何需要对访问者进行年龄筛选?
-
选择合适的验证方法。
- 自我声明:让用户自行输入生日等信息;
- 第三方认证服务:通过社交媒体账号登录等方式来间接获取用户的年龄信息。
-
设计友好的界面提示。 如果检测到用户未达到最低年龄要求,则应友好地告知对方,并给出具体原因及相关法律法规依据(如果有的话)。
-
实现后端逻辑处理。 利用Python编写相应的代码来实现上述功能。这可能涉及到数据库操作、API调用等内容。
-
测试与优化。 完成初步开发后,进行全面测试确保一切按预期工作。同时收集反馈意见持续改进用户体验。
三、如何在Python中实现年龄限制 现在我们已经了解了为什么以及何时需要设置年龄限制,接下来将介绍如何利用Python技术来实现这一点。请注意,这里提供的示例仅作为参考,请根据实际情况调整。
-
收集用户信息 开发者可以通过表单让新用户填写个人信息包括但不限于姓名、邮箱地址及出生日期等关键数据点。
-
计算实际年龄 基于用户提供的出生年份计算其当前年龄。例如,假设今天是2024年10月23日,那么一个出生于1990年的用户就应该是34岁左右。
-
比较年龄与预设阈值 将计算得到的结果同项目所规定的最低可接受年龄做比较。如果小于这个数值,则表明该用户不符合条件。
-
返回结果给前端展示 根据判断结果向客户端返回相应信息。对于符合条件者开放正常访问权限;反之则需给予适当提醒甚至阻止进一步操作。
四、相关法律法规考量 在设计包含年龄限制的功能时,还需要考虑到不同国家和地区对于未成年人上网行为的具体规定。例如欧盟GDPR(通用数据保护条例)就有非常严格的数据隐私保护条款,要求所有涉及儿童个人信息处理的服务提供商都必须事先获得家长同意才能继续执行下一步骤。因此,在开发过程中务必仔细研究目标市场所在区域的相关法律条文,避免因违反规定而导致不必要的麻烦。
五、安全性和隐私保护 除了遵守法律外,保证系统本身的安全性也是至关重要的。采取加密措施保护存储于服务器上的敏感资料不被盗取滥用;定期审查代码查找潜在漏洞并及时修补;加强员工培训提高整体网络安全意识等方面都是值得重视的工作内容。
六、总结 本文简要介绍了如何在Python项目中引入年龄限制功能的基本思路和技术手段。希望以上分享能够帮助到正在寻找类似解决方案的朋友。最后提醒大家,在实际应用过程中还需结合自身业务特点灵活变通,不断探索更加高效合理的实践路径。此外,市面上也有一些工具如小发猫伪原创, 小狗伪原创, PaperBERT等可以帮助您生成文章的不同版本,但请始终注意保持内容的质量和原创性。